Arrest Made in Murder of Nebraska Teen Found in Arizona Bonfire Pit

TL;DR Summary
Anthonie Ruinard, a 37-year-old man, has been arrested in Arizona and charged with first-degree murder in the death of Parker League, a recent graduate of Gretna High School. League's body was found burned in a bonfire pit in Bulldog Canyon, Arizona. Video evidence showed Ruinard with League before his disappearance, and forensic evidence matched League's DNA to the trunk of Ruinard's vehicle. Ruinard also used League's bank card after his death. Ruinard faces additional charges including drug charges, using a weapon by a prohibited person, credit card theft, and abandonment of a dead body.
